26 12 001 Replacing complete propeller shaft center bearing (constant velocity joint)

Special tools required: 

IMPORTANT: Propeller shaft is balanced as a unit.

Mark the front propeller shaft to the rear propeller shaft with a paint pen.

Marking with major surface damage (e.g. punch mark) is not permitted.

Fig 1: Locating Front Propeller Shaft Marks

Release screw (1).

Pull apart propeller shaft.

Installation note: 

Thread free of grease.

Make sure that the marks match when sliding the unit together.

Install screw (1) with screw locking.

Tightening torque 26 11 9AZ .

Fig 2: Identifying Propeller Shaft Screw

Remove the shim and/or dust guard.

Fig 3: Locating Shim Dust Guard

Remove the center mount with special tool 00 7 500 /33 1 307 and conventional pull-off tools.

Fig 4: Removing Center Mount Using Special Tool

Drive new center mount firmly with special tool up to limit position 24 0 090 and/or 24 1 050 .

NOTE: Inner bearing diameter 30 mm, use special tool 24 0 090 .
Inner bearing diameter 35 mm, use special tool 24 1 050 .
Fig 5: Installing Center Mount Using Tool
